Blogging on hold while I get some work done! Monday, July 13, 2009. I have become a slightly obsessive fan of Lend4Health. A micro-lending site that allows users to lend directly to families struggling with the bills for alternative treatments for their kids with Autism, Aspergers, and related conditions. It's simple, transparent, and meaningful. So it's got me wondering how many other micro-sites are out there doing micro-lending. Kiva. And there are small business lending sites like Lending Club. Education Generation Fellowship in Peru. Friday, July 29, 2011. The Past Few Days (posted by Kie). Gregorio conversed with the weavers in Quechua and the weavers articulated that they would appreciate English classes, cooking classes, interior design support, help in the communal garden, and support with creating a brochure about Amaru(including a route on how to get there) so that the community can become more tourist-friendly.
